HB 2229 Practitioners; competency assessments.

Introduced by: John M. O'Bannon, III | all patrons    ...    notes | add to my profiles

SUMMARY AS INTRODUCED:

Health professionals; competency assessments.  Changes the requirement for assessing physicians who have had three medical malpractice judgments or claims in a 10-year period so that it only affects actively practicing physicians. The bill also changes the amount required to trigger the assessment from $10,000 to $75,000 and allows the Board of Medicine to post the number of assessments done on its website, rather than through a report to the General Assembly.
